The essence of a Drill Instructors many duties is best captured by the pledge they recite before taking charge of a new platoon of recruits (I distinctly remember it feeling like the calm before a tornado): "These recruits are entrusted to my care.I will train them to the best of my ability.I will develop them into smartly disciplined, physically fit, basically trained Marines, thoroughly indoctrinated in love of Corps and country.I will demand of them, and demonstrate by my own example, the highest standards of personal conduct, morality, and professional skill.". Drill Instructors rise before their recruits, spend the day training them to be Marines, and continue working well after lights out.
